The current process for developing programs for vehicle commissioning is based on specifications characterized by numerous organizational and technical interfaces. The objective of this PhD project is to systematically reduce these process-related weaknesses through the targeted use of artificial intelligence. This aims to minimize sources of error that directly impact production stability, cycle times, commissioning quality, and overall costs.
Job Responsibility
Designing an AI-based system to support the creation of commissioning programs
Developing and implementing a prototype solution incorporating relevant data sources
Integrating bills of materials, vehicle configurations, diagnostic data, software versions, and process standards
Identifying optimization potential with regard to cycle time, program structure, and corrective actions
Analyzing and deriving data-driven improvements to increase the efficiency of commissioning processes
